A foreign mint's melt fee_reserve is a non-binding estimate (NUT-05): the mint may demand more on the real quote or reject the melt outright (e.g. mint.cubabitcoin.org charging input fees beyond its quote). Instead of padding the estimate with a safety buffer that strands funds at the foreign mint on every swap, retry the mint-quote/melt-quote/melt cycle (max 3 attempts) with the amount recomputed from the fees the mint actually demands. Melt failures are classified by the NUT-00 error code (11005 registered TransactionUnbalanced as sent by cdk, 11000 nutshell's generic TransactionError): fee-related rejections retry, others (e.g. 20004 Lightning payment failed) surface immediately. Nutshell's Provided/needed amounts refine the retry step when present; otherwise shrink by 1. Co-Authored-By: Claude Fable 5 <noreply@anthropic.com>
FastAPI Async Unit Tests
This directory contains async unit tests for the Routstr proxy FastAPI application.
Installation
First, ensure you have the development dependencies installed:
uv pip install -e ".[dev]"
Running Tests
To run all tests:
pytest
To run tests with coverage:
pytest --cov=routstr --cov-report=html
To run specific test files:
pytest tests/test_main.py
pytest tests/test_models.py
pytest tests/test_proxy.py
To run only async tests:
pytest -m asyncio
Test Structure
conftest.py- Pytest fixtures and configurationtest_main.py- Tests for main app endpointstest_account.py- Tests for wallet/account management endpointstest_proxy.py- Tests for the proxy functionality with mocked upstreamtest_models.py- Tests for model pricing and data structures
Key Fixtures
async_client- Async HTTP client for testing FastAPI endpointstest_session- In-memory SQLite database session for teststest_api_key- Pre-configured API key with balanceapi_key_with_balance- API key with sufficient balance for proxy tests
Environment Variables
The tests automatically set up required environment variables in conftest.py. No manual configuration needed.
